Understanding Florida’s Insurance Requirements

Florida law mandates that all drivers carry minimum levels of insurance coverage. This includes Personal Injury Protection (PIP) and Property Damage Liability (PDL) insurance. PIP covers medical expenses for you and your passengers, whereas PDL compensates for damages to others’ property in case of an accident.

  • The required insurance types are:
    • Personal Injury Protection (PIP)
    • Property Damage Liability (PDL)
  • Many drivers opt for additional coverage options to enhance their protection.

Renewing your insurance or switching providers after an accident requires understanding these legal requirements to ensure compliance while shopping for better rates or coverage.

Types of Car Insurance Coverage

When considering car insurance after an accident in Miami, drivers can choose from several types of coverage. Understanding each type helps narrow down options based on needs and budget:

  • Liability Coverage: This is the minimum required coverage in Florida. It covers injuries and damages to others if you are at fault in an accident.
  • Collision Coverage: This helps pay for damages to your vehicle resulting from a collision, regardless of fault.
  • Comprehensive Coverage: Covers non-collision-related incidents, such as theft, vandalism, or natural disasters.

Each type of coverage has its advantages, and drivers should evaluate their personal situation and risk factors to decide which plan best suits their needs.

Factors Affecting Insurance Premiums in Miami

Your auto insurance premiums can vary significantly based on various factors, especially after an accident. Here are key aspects influencing your rates:

  • Your driving record and at-fault accident history.
  • The type and amount of coverage selected.
  • Location and local traffic statistics in Miami.
  • Your credit score may also play a role.

Being aware of these factors can help you negotiate better premiums or find alternative insurance providers who offer competitive rates.

Navigating the Claims Process

After an accident, understanding how to file a claim is essential. Follow these steps to navigate the process:

  • Contact your insurer immediately after the accident to report the claim.
  • Gather all necessary documentation, including police reports and photos of the accident scene.
  • Communicate with your insurer to follow up on the claim status and further needs.

Being proactive in the claims process can expedite resolutions and help address any concerns regarding coverage.
